DENTURES DO REQUIRE SOME SPECIAL CARE. SOME DENTURE CARE TIPS:

  • Use a cleaner designed for dentures
  • Rinse dentures after eating
  • Use a denture brush to remove tartar and debris
  • Clean your mouth after removing your dentures
  • Keep your dentures in water or cleaner when not in use
  • Rinse your dentures before putting them in your mouth
  • Be careful not to drop your dentures in the sink or on the floor
  • Report any damage to your dentures to your dentist
  • Bring your dentures to your dental exam appointments

WHAT TO AVOID WITH DENTURE CARE:

  • Do not use hot water
  • Do not let your dentures dry out
  • Avoid whitening toothpaste or abrasives
  • Do not use bleaching agents on your dentures
  • Never boil your dentures

It is still important to maintain regular dental exams, even if you have dentures. Regular dental exams allow Dr. Gomez to examine your dentures and to examine your mouth for any denture sores.

DENTURES IN NEDERLAND TX

Dentures may need to be replaced every few years to ensure a good fit. Partial dentures may need to be replaced or adjusted if you lose teeth.
